AI in Futures: RJO’s Strategy & Implementation

One of the most anticipated sessions of the forum focused on RJO’s bold AI strategy. Brad Giemza detailed how RJO is integrating Microsoft Copilot across its operations, ensuring top-tier security and data curation while maximizing AI’s potential to drive efficiency.

AI isn’t just about automation. It’s about unlocking new opportunities through data,” he explained.

 

Key milestones included:

  • August 2024: Initial implementation of Microsoft Copilot
  • September 2024: Soft launch with select teams
  • October 2024: Full rollout across the organization

Looking ahead to 2025, RJO is setting its sights on deterministic AI agents, aiming to redefine operational efficiency and decision-making processes.

 

Fintech Partnerships: Finding the Right Fit

Tim Geannopulos, Industry Partner at Broadhaven and 7RIDGE and former Chairman and CEO of Trading Technologies, led a thought-provoking discussion on fintech partnerships, stressing that success depends on carefully selecting the right collaborators. He outlined the FinTech Selection Criteria, which included:

The right fintech partner isn’t just about technology—it’s about vision, execution, and trust,” he emphasized.

  • Solution Fit: Does the partner’s technology align with business needs?
  • Strategic Fit: Is there a shared vision for growth and execution?
  • Operational Fit: Can the solution integrate seamlessly into existing workflows?
  • Financial Viability: Is the fintech stable and scalable?
  • Relational Fit: Do both companies share a culture of collaboration?

A recurring theme was the importance of shared risk and shared reward. Attendees gained valuable insight into why partnerships thrive when both sides commit to investment, transparency, and long-term strategic alignment.

 

Success in Action: The Hrvyst & Phlo Systems Case Study

Patrick Christie, Senior Executive Officer and Head of Hrvyst at R.J. O’Brien, and Saurabh Goyal, Founder and CEO of Phlo Systems, presented a compelling case study on their successful partnership.

Partnerships thrive when each side brings a unique strength to the table,” Christie noted.

Their formula for success revolved around three key pillars:

  • Domain Expertise: Leveraging each company’s strengths to deliver superior solutions
  • Cultural Alignment: Ensuring mutual respect and long-term commitment
  • Strategic Execution: Expanding into adjacent markets with a focused go-to-market strategy

Their discussion reinforced the idea that trust and a shared vision are the foundation of any high-impact fintech collaboration.

 

AI Industry Panel: Investment, Ethics, and the Future

With AI adoption accelerating at an unprecedented rate, a panel of experts shared insights into where AI is headed, how to invest wisely, and what challenges lie ahead.

Panelists included:

  • Michelle Moore, Director of Marketing at RJO Futures (Moderator)
  • Kelly Cherniwchan, Founder & CEO, Chata.ai
  • Gary Drenik, Co-founder, President & CEO, Prosper Insights & Analytics
  • Giuseppe Fiocco, Founder & CEO, Cumulus9
  • Ryan Moroney, CEO, CQG
  • Joe Schroeter, Founder, Schroeter Consulting
  • Mehdi Zhiri, VP of Business Development, Stoic

Joe Schroeter emphasized the importance of data integrity, stating:

AI is only as good as the data it’s trained on. If you’re using bad data, you’ll get bad results.”

Panelists also highlighted:

  • Microsoft’s $80 billion AI investment in 2025, with a new data center opening every 14 days.
  • AI’s growing impact on financial modeling and predictive analytics.
  • The increasing trend of companies developing custom AI models rather than relying on third-party providers.
